Stickers\/Labels: None visible. \u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eA scholarly work in political theory and history, Marx, Engels and National Movements examines the complex and often contradictory attitudes that Karl Marx and Friedrich Engels held toward nationalism and national self-determination. Ian Cummins argues that the founders of modern socialist thought were deeply engaged with the national question, and their positions shifted significantly across different historical contexts and political struggles. The book presents a rigorous analysis of their writings, correspondence, and political interventions, illustrating how their views on specific nations — from Poland and Ireland to Slavic peoples — were shaped by strategic revolutionary considerations rather than consistent theoretical principles. Written with academic precision, it details the tension between the universalist ambitions of Marxist ideology and the particularist demands of national movements throughout the nineteenth century.
